What Are the Biggest Luxury Interior Design Trends for 2026?

Interior design in 2026 is moving toward more comforting, lived-in spaces that still feel sophisticated and lavish. You’ll find that the colors are richer, the materials more tactile and sustainable, and the overall styles practical.

When you’re thinking about decorating your villa or considering materials for luxury furniture in Dubai, here are the biggest interior design trends for the year.

 1. Soft, Calming Interiors

Think “everyday wellness.” Soft, calming interiors are taking priority in home design. Some of the design elements to consider for your home in Dubai or Abu Dhabi include:

  • Spa-like features in bathrooms
  • Gentle, layered lighting that soothes and relaxes
  • Natural materials that bring a sense of permanence and calm
  • Neutral tones that bring visual relief
  • Balanced interiors that inspire calm for everyday routines

 

This luxury interior design trend drives the overall style philosophy of 2026. Because luxury isn’t just about what’s grand or upscale, it’s about thoughtfully curated spaces designed for daily life and for how naturally they reflect the people in the home. It’s about details that feel more personal rather than ornamental.

2. Curved Furniture

Comfort is the driving force behind furniture choices in 2026. Whether you need to replace an entire living room furniture set or are looking for specific modern villa furniture, you’ll find more rounded forms and generous proportions. The idea is seating that inspires social connections and slower living. Explore curved silhouettes and soft fabrics that feel like a tender embrace when you’ve had a long day.

3. Textile Wall Design

Wall design in 2026 is no longer limited to framed artwork. You can apply this interior design trend by adding fabric panels, pinning woven textiles, or hanging tapestries in certain rooms. Alternatively, you can install framed wall decor with woven textiles. If these woven textiles are historically significant to your family, hanging them on the wall adds meaning and substance to your décor.

 4. Statement Lighting

One highly recommended penthouse decor idea is using statement lighting for its glamorous appeal. Upgrade your lighting system with sculptural pendants, wall lights, or chandeliers.

These lighting pieces create atmosphere and depth in any room when installed in a layered scheme. Look for bold shapes that create a sense of movement.

5. Bold, Warm Color Palettes

Comfort and balance are two things your home can present with bold, warm colors, whether they define entire rooms or anchor a space through an exclusive furniture collection in the right tone. Some of the rich palettes for a luxe interior design in 2026 include deep blues, red-orange, soft eucalyptus, deep berries, and olive greens. 

Deep blues create a sense of intimacy and calm, making them ideal for bedrooms. Red-orange can energize and bring warmth without overwhelming any space. Soft eucalyptus and olive greens add natural balance and calm, so they’re ideal for reading rooms or bathrooms. Deep berries, meanwhile, introduce character and richness.

How Do Color Trends Influence Luxury Home Décor?

Color trends influence luxury home décor by shifting toward more nuanced tones that add depth, continuity, and warmth to any room. Instead of saturated jewel tones, for example, the luxury interior design trend dictates a more muted palette. Whether you’ve picked muted jewel tones or layered earth hues, the color trends this year highlight craftsmanship and architectural details. They also introduce a sense of calm in any space, especially when color-drenching (i.e., painting surfaces, including walls and ceilings, in a single hue) is used.

Applied thoughtfully, color trends can unify a space. They can support natural light. They can highlight statement pieces without overwhelming the space. And they can guide the flow between rooms, 

Color choices also influence the materials and finishes you select, refining and making interiors feel cohesive.

The materials that will dominate high-end interiors in 2026 include crisp linen, lavish velvet, warm wood, muted metals, and textured stone. Not only do these materials exude surface beauty, but they also deliver longevity, tactile quality, and craftsmanship. You can use one or combine a few of these materials in certain rooms, depending on the overall style of your home.

Some of the styles emerging in Dubai luxury homes are quiet luxury, smart and connected design, sustainable luxury, and modern Arabic elegance. These interior styles focus on comfort, practicality, and personality, shifting away from overt opulence toward more intentional spaces that feel deeply personal. 

Traditional influences are still present (e.g., Arabic elegance), but they’re revitalized with a blend of clean lines, curated statement pieces, and warm textures. The result is luxury interior design that honors heritage while delivering sophistication and long-term value.
